Background
The band sawing machine is a machine tool for sawing various metal materials, and is divided into a horizontal type and a vertical type according to the structure, and is divided into a semi-automatic type, a full-automatic type and a numerical control type according to the function. The horizontal type double-column and scissor type saw comprises a base, a lathe bed, columns, a saw beam, a transmission mechanism, a saw blade guide device, a workpiece clamping device, a saw blade tensioning device and a feeding mechanism (automatic series); hydraulic transmission system, electric control system and lubricating and cooling system.
The band sawing machine is mainly used for sawing various alloys and metal materials such as carbon structural steel, low alloy steel, high alloy steel, special alloy steel, stainless steel, acid-resistant steel and the like, and the sawing type clamping device of the existing full-automatic horizontal band sawing machine is too single in clamping type, cannot clamp various types and is inconvenient to use due to the fact that the metal materials are irregular in shape, and are tubular, straight and the like.

The utility model provides a full-automatic horizontal band sawing machine's saw chinese style clamping device's theory of operation as follows:
the motor 4 is determined to rotate to drive the two threaded rods 5 to rotate, the two threaded rods 5 drive the two first threaded blocks 6 to move towards or away from each other, so that the two sliding plates 7 move towards or away from each other, and the cut metal is clamped in the horizontal direction through the relative or away movement of the two limiting blocks;
when the cut metal is in a straight plate shape, the cut metal can be placed between the two first clamping blocks 907, the first threaded bolt 911 is manually rotated, the first threaded bolt 911 drives the second threaded block 909 to move upwards, so that the second threaded block 909 drives the two movable rods 910 to move upwards, the two movable rods 910 drive the two sliding blocks 903 to move relatively, and the two first clamping blocks 907 clamp the metal;
when the cut metal is a pipe shape, the cut metal can be prevented from being on the third clamping block 105, the second threaded bolt 110 is rotated manually, the second threaded bolt 110 moves rightwards gradually to drive the cylinder 111 to move rightwards, the cylinder 111 is matched with the inclined block 103 through the inclined plane to be used for extruding the second clamping block 104, and then the second clamping block 104 moves towards the third clamping block 105 to clamp the metal.
